BOTANY
Cypress is an evergreen tree with flaking and scaly bark that can reach up to 45 meters in height. It tends to grow with narrow columns and has aromatic dark-green scale-like leaves and spherical cones. The trees mainly grow in Mediterranean and West Asia.
